9front - general discussion about 9front
 help / color / mirror / Atom feed
* Mkfile Project Template Advertisement
@ 2020-07-31  2:14 Amavect
  2020-07-31  2:26 ` Amavect
                   ` (2 more replies)
  0 siblings, 3 replies; 5+ messages in thread
From: Amavect @ 2020-07-31  2:14 UTC (permalink / raw)
  To: 9front

Tired of writing a new mkfile for your external 9FRONT SYSTEM projects?
Sick of having to add a new word to $OFILES when adding a new .c file?

Introducing the ONLY mkfile you'll ever need! *
Just add your C files to the src directory,
and the mkfile knows how to build your program.
Using advanced G.R.E.P. processing, the mkfile figures out which files 
contain a main entry point and builds those as executable programs.
Automatic, mkfile magic!

The Amavect Industries mkfile makes installing manual pages a breeze.
Add as many man pages as you want; the mkfile can handle it all!
It can even install rc scripts!

There's nothing you can't do with the Amavect Industries mkfile! **

I RM'D THIS DIRECTORY IN HALF
and rebuilt it with only mkfiles!
That's right, the mkfile supports uninstalling all installed files!

That's the power of the Amavect project template mkfile.

Download today at this webzone: https://git.sr.ht/~amavect/template
or call 1-800-AMA-VECT to order now! ***


*does not cover all use cases
**some restrictions apply
***don't call that number



^ permalink raw reply	[flat|nested] 5+ messages in thread

* Re: Mkfile Project Template Advertisement
  2020-07-31  2:14 Mkfile Project Template Advertisement Amavect
@ 2020-07-31  2:26 ` Amavect
  2020-07-31  6:22 ` [9front] " Xiao-Yong Jin
  2020-07-31 10:03 ` Ethan Gardener
  2 siblings, 0 replies; 5+ messages in thread
From: Amavect @ 2020-07-31  2:26 UTC (permalink / raw)
  To: 9front

> Download today at this webzone: https://git.sr.ht/~amavect/template
tarballs at https://git.sr.ht/~amavect/template/archive/master.tar.gz

Thanks,
Amavect


^ permalink raw reply	[flat|nested] 5+ messages in thread

* Re: [9front] Mkfile Project Template Advertisement
  2020-07-31  2:14 Mkfile Project Template Advertisement Amavect
  2020-07-31  2:26 ` Amavect
@ 2020-07-31  6:22 ` Xiao-Yong Jin
  2020-07-31 11:43   ` Amavect
  2020-07-31 10:03 ` Ethan Gardener
  2 siblings, 1 reply; 5+ messages in thread
From: Xiao-Yong Jin @ 2020-07-31  6:22 UTC (permalink / raw)
  To: 9front



> On Jul 30, 2020, at 9:14 PM, Amavect <amavect@gmail.com> wrote:
> 
> Using advanced G.R.E.P. processing, the mkfile figures out which files contain a main entry point and builds those as executable programs.
> Automatic, mkfile magic!

threadmain?

^ permalink raw reply	[flat|nested] 5+ messages in thread

* Re: [9front] Mkfile Project Template Advertisement
  2020-07-31  2:14 Mkfile Project Template Advertisement Amavect
  2020-07-31  2:26 ` Amavect
  2020-07-31  6:22 ` [9front] " Xiao-Yong Jin
@ 2020-07-31 10:03 ` Ethan Gardener
  2 siblings, 0 replies; 5+ messages in thread
From: Ethan Gardener @ 2020-07-31 10:03 UTC (permalink / raw)
  To: 9front

nice one! :D 

i used to have a little bit of trouble with copying & adapting other mkfiles; not much, but to have it even easier is great!

On Fri, Jul 31, 2020, at 3:14 AM, Amavect wrote:
> Tired of writing a new mkfile for your external 9FRONT SYSTEM projects?
> Sick of having to add a new word to $OFILES when adding a new .c file?
> 
> Introducing the ONLY mkfile you'll ever need! *
> Just add your C files to the src directory,
> and the mkfile knows how to build your program.
> Using advanced G.R.E.P. processing, the mkfile figures out which files 
> contain a main entry point and builds those as executable programs.
> Automatic, mkfile magic!
> 
> The Amavect Industries mkfile makes installing manual pages a breeze.
> Add as many man pages as you want; the mkfile can handle it all!
> It can even install rc scripts!
> 
> There's nothing you can't do with the Amavect Industries mkfile! **
> 
> I RM'D THIS DIRECTORY IN HALF
> and rebuilt it with only mkfiles!
> That's right, the mkfile supports uninstalling all installed files!
> 
> That's the power of the Amavect project template mkfile.
> 
> Download today at this webzone: https://git.sr.ht/~amavect/template
> or call 1-800-AMA-VECT to order now! ***
> 
> 
> *does not cover all use cases
> **some restrictions apply
> ***don't call that number
> 
>


^ permalink raw reply	[flat|nested] 5+ messages in thread

* Re: [9front] Mkfile Project Template Advertisement
  2020-07-31  6:22 ` [9front] " Xiao-Yong Jin
@ 2020-07-31 11:43   ` Amavect
  0 siblings, 0 replies; 5+ messages in thread
From: Amavect @ 2020-07-31 11:43 UTC (permalink / raw)
  To: 9front

> threadmain?

Patched.

Thanks,
Amavect


^ permalink raw reply	[flat|nested] 5+ messages in thread

end of thread, other threads:[~2020-07-31 11:44 UTC | newest]

Thread overview: 5+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2020-07-31  2:14 Mkfile Project Template Advertisement Amavect
2020-07-31  2:26 ` Amavect
2020-07-31  6:22 ` [9front] " Xiao-Yong Jin
2020-07-31 11:43   ` Amavect
2020-07-31 10:03 ` Ethan Gardener

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).